Early Life and Education

Ben Sheets was born on July 18, 1978, in Baton Rouge, Louisiana. He grew up playing baseball and excelled at the sport from a young age. Sheets attended St. Amant High School, where he was a standout pitcher on the baseball team. After high school, he went on to attend Northeast Louisiana University (now known as the University of Louisiana at Monroe), where he continued to showcase his talent on the baseball field.

Professional Baseball Career

In 1999, Ben Sheets was drafted by the Milwaukee Brewers in the first round of the MLB Draft. He made his debut in the Major Leagues in 2001 and quickly established himself as one of the top pitchers in the league. Sheets played for the Brewers for eight seasons, earning multiple All-Star selections and winning a Gold Glove award for his pitching prowess.

After his time with the Brewers, Sheets went on to play for the Oakland Athletics and Atlanta Braves before retiring from professional baseball in 2012. Throughout his career, he was known for his impressive fastball and devastating curveball, which helped him rack up strikeouts and earn a reputation as one of the most dominant pitchers of his era.
